Federal Correctional Institution Edgefield: Overview
Federal Correctional Institution Edgefield (FCI Edgefield) is a medium-security federal prison located in Edgefield, South Carolina. It is managed by the Federal Bureau of Prisons and accommodates male offenders. The prison also includes a satellite camp for minimum-security inmates. With a total capacity of over 2,000 inmates across both the medium-security facility and the camp, FCI Edgefield serves a critical role in the federal corrections system.
Inmates at FCI Edgefield are primarily serving sentences for federal offenses, and the facility offers various educational and vocational programs designed to rehabilitate prisoners and prepare them for life after release. These include GED courses, vocational training, and English as a Second Language (ESL) classes.

Visiting Information at Federal Correctional Institution Edgefield
Visiting at FCI Edgefield is available on Fridays, weekends, and federal holidays. On Fridays, visiting hours are from 5:00 PM to 8:00 PM, while on weekends and holidays, visits take place from 8:00 AM to 2:00 PM. The prison follows an odd/even day schedule for visitors based on the inmate’s register number.
What to Bring:
- A valid photo ID
- Up to $25 in coins or small bills for vending machines
- Personal items must be carried in a clear plastic bag (max size 6″ x 6″)
- For those visiting with babies, specific items such as diapers and bottles are allowed in limited quantities
Physical contact during visits is restricted to brief hugs or handshakes at the beginning and end of the visit.
How to Book a Visit at Federal Correctional Institution Edgefield
Visits must be scheduled in advance, and visitors must be on the inmate’s approved list, which can include up to 20 individuals. You’ll need to fill out a Visitor Information Sheet, which the inmate will send to you. Approval can take several weeks, so plan ahead.

What is Life Like at Federal Correctional Institution Edgefield?
Life at FCI Edgefield is structured around rehabilitation, with inmates having access to educational and vocational programs aimed at reducing recidivism. However, the prison has also faced challenges with corruption, including past incidents involving staff smuggling contraband into the facility. Despite these issues, the prison maintains a focus on rehabilitation, offering recreational and work opportunities to inmates.
Famous Prisoners at Federal Correctional Institution Edgefield
One of the most notorious inmates currently serving time at FCI Edgefield is Christopher Coke, a Jamaican drug kingpin who led the Shower Posse. Coke was extradited to the United States and sentenced to 23 years for drug trafficking and organized crime. His imprisonment has brought significant media attention to the institution.
